From 793a6ab6070b4d9bfdb43816f5389d8df4426ce4 Mon Sep 17 00:00:00 2001 From: Kevin Mihelich <kevin@archlinuxarm.org> Date: Sun, 10 Dec 2023 00:17:22 +0000 Subject: [PATCH] extra/aom to 3.8.0-2 --- extra/aom/.SRCINFO | 2 +- extra/aom/PKGBUILD | 11 +++++------ 2 files changed, 6 insertions(+), 7 deletions(-) diff --git a/extra/aom/.SRCINFO b/extra/aom/.SRCINFO index 5cb2cac2c..30f4bc677 100644 --- a/extra/aom/.SRCINFO +++ b/extra/aom/.SRCINFO @@ -1,7 +1,7 @@ pkgbase = aom pkgdesc = Alliance for Open Media video codec pkgver = 3.8.0 - pkgrel = 1 + pkgrel = 2 url = https://aomedia.org/ arch = x86_64 license = BSD diff --git a/extra/aom/PKGBUILD b/extra/aom/PKGBUILD index 163e0cf75..8e645e3c5 100644 --- a/extra/aom/PKGBUILD +++ b/extra/aom/PKGBUILD @@ -10,7 +10,7 @@ pkgname=( aom-docs ) pkgver=3.8.0 -pkgrel=1 +pkgrel=2 pkgdesc="Alliance for Open Media video codec" url="https://aomedia.org/" arch=(x86_64) @@ -43,17 +43,16 @@ prepare() { build() { [[ $CARCH != "aarch64" ]] && CONFIG="-DAOM_TARGET_CPU=generic" local cmake_options=( + # Upstream would like Release, adding -O3 and removing assertions + # https://gitlab.archlinux.org/archlinux/packaging/packages/aom/-/issues/1 + -D CMAKE_BUILD_TYPE=Release + -D CMAKE_INSTALL_PREFIX=/usr - -D CMAKE_BUILD_TYPE=None -D BUILD_SHARED_LIBS=1 -D ENABLE_TESTS=0 $CONFIG ) - # Upstream would like -O3 - CFLAGS="${CFLAGS/-O2/-O3}" - CXXFLAGS="${CXXFLAGS/-O2/-O3}" - cmake -S libaom-$pkgver -B build -G Ninja "${cmake_options[@]}" cmake --build build }